I usually just lightly dust my Crappie in Yellow Corn Meal ... especially if I cook them "skin on". It allows the "nutty sweet" taste of the fish (skin oils) to come thru more. When using filets (meat only) ... Southern Star Fish Fry Seasoning mix is my favorite. It adds just a bit of "spicy" taste, without being too "hot" or overpowering the taste of the meat.
I don't much care for the "breading" type mixes (the ones that you mix with liquids, and dip the fish in) ... or the ones with so much spice in them, that you can't taste anything else (Uncle Bucks comes to mind).
